
Did you know sources estimate up to 75% of U.S. Americans suffer some level of dental anxiety? Unfortunately, if you’re overly afraid, you might avoid scheduling potentially smile-saving procedures that are necessary to preserve your dental health.
For example, if your dentist recommended placing a dental crown but you’re worried the treatment could hurt, you might delay scheduling this service altogether. But the longer you wait, the more likely you are to develop additional concerns, like disease, decay, or other damage.
